Sainsbury's launches new tomato puree range in UK

UK-based supermarket chain Sainsbury's has launched a new range of tomato purees that will add flavor to food.

The new range includes Cherry Tomato & Basil Puree and Italian Tomato & Vegetable Puree.

The Cherry Tomato & Basil Puree can be used in the preparation of Italian dishes such as spaghetti bolognese while the Italian Tomato & Vegetable Puree, which is combination of tomatoes and vegetables, will give a sauce base, reported the talkingretail.com.

These products will lower the need of adding key recipe ingredients such as garlic, chilli and basil.

Sainsbury's groceries lead product developer Andrew Ritchie was quoted by the website as saying that the company has developed the new range in order to make the process of cooking simple and easy.
